Market or Industry Impact
This influx of philanthropic capital could significantly impact non-profit sectors, academic research, and policy-making bodies focused on AI ethics, safety, and societal benefit. It may steer the direction of future AI development towards certain values or research paths championed by these donors, potentially influencing regulatory frameworks and public perception of AI's role in society. The scale of these commitments suggests a notable shift in the funding landscape for global challenges and technological stewardship.
